Frequently Asked Questions about Plant City

What is the current price range for One Bedroom Plant City Apartments for rent?

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in Plant City ranges from $1,100 to $1,671 with an average monthly rent of $1,419.

What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in Plant City cost?

The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in Plant City range from $1,255 to $2,119.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$1,811.

How expensive are Plant City Three Bedroom Apartments?

There are currently 24 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in Plant City on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,749 to $2,400 - averaging $1,952 for the location.
